    Pictures with fiber laser

    Hey guys!

    So Im testing marking pictures with my 30w fiber into steel but Im noticing this unpleasant brownish color it has. I can clean it with my finger, but not completely, it still like drops dust and it never stops. Ethanol doesnt help, thinner doesnt help, water doesnt help By that cleaning with finger only I get picture that is only in scales of gray, but its never 100% clean. I figured I can leave it with that brownish hue and not tell the costumer there is other possibilty but I would be happy to know how to clean it nicely and easily, any of you got any suggestion? Thanks in advance!

    Your only option is to use less power and low frequency, so the etch is 'light'. The higher the power, the darker the steel will go, and brown is the primary color. If you dial in low power photo engraving to just etch the surface, you'll get some cool results. In some cases running a negative version of the pic works better when light engraving.

    getting the engraving dark isn't really needed for halftone photos, just a simple contrast between engraved and not engraved...
